MySQL超管名称揭秘
MySQL数据库的超级管理名称是

首页 2025-07-08 19:13:43



MySQL数据库的超级管理员名称及其重要性解析 在当今的数字化时代,数据库作为信息系统的核心组件,承载着数据存储、管理和分析的重任

    而在众多数据库管理系统中,MySQL凭借其开源性、高性能和灵活性,成为众多企业和开发者首选的关系型数据库管理系统

    在MySQL的复杂架构和强大功能背后,超级管理员(通常称为“root”用户)扮演着举足轻重的角色

    本文将深入探讨MySQL数据库超级管理员的名称、权限、职责及其在实际应用中的重要性,旨在帮助读者更好地理解这一关键角色

     一、MySQL超级管理员名称的由来与含义 MySQL数据库的超级管理员,在默认情况下,被命名为“root”

    这一命名并非随意之举,而是源自Unix/Linux系统的传统,其中“root”是系统的最高权限用户,拥有对系统进行任何操作的权限

    在MySQL中沿用这一命名,旨在直观表达该用户拥有数据库系统的最高管理权限,能够对数据库进行创建、修改、删除、访问控制等一系列操作

     “root”用户不仅是MySQL安装过程中的默认管理员账户,也是数据库安全与维护的核心

    它象征着数据库世界的“钥匙总管”,掌握着所有数据的入口与出口

    因此,合理管理和保护“root”账户,对于维护数据库系统的安全性、稳定性和高效运行至关重要

     二、MySQL超级管理员的权限范围 作为MySQL数据库的超级管理员,“root”用户拥有以下几类核心权限: 1.数据库管理权限:可以创建、删除、修改数据库,以及管理数据库内的表、视图、存储过程等对象

     2.用户管理权限:能够创建新用户,分配或撤销用户权限,包括读(SELECT)、写(INSERT、UPDATE、DELETE)、执行(EXECUTE)等权限级别,确保数据库访问的细粒度控制

     3.系统配置权限:修改MySQL服务器的全局变量和配置参数,如内存分配、连接数限制、字符集设置等,以优化数据库性能

     4.备份与恢复权限:执行数据库的备份操作,以及在必要时恢复数据库至某一特定状态,保障数据安全

     5.审计与监控权限:查看数据库操作日志,监控数据库性能,及时发现并解决潜在问题

     这些广泛的权限使得“root”用户成为数据库管理中最强大的工具,但同时也意味着一旦该账户被不当使用或遭受攻击,将对数据库系统构成巨大威胁

     三、MySQL超级管理员的职责与实践 1.安全配置与管理: - 定期更新MySQL服务器和客户端软件,修补已知安全漏洞

     - 使用强密码策略,避免使用默认密码或简单密码,并定期更换

     - 限制“root”账户的远程访问,仅在必要时通过安全通道(如SSH隧道)进行操作

     - 实施最小权限原则,为特定任务创建专用账户,减少“root”账户的直接使用

     2.性能优化与监控: - 根据业务需求调整MySQL配置,如调整缓冲池大小、优化查询缓存等,以提高系统性能

     - 定期分析数据库性能瓶颈,通过索引优化、查询重写等手段提升查询效率

     - 利用监控工具实时监控数据库运行状态,及时预警并处理异常

     3.数据备份与恢复: - 制定并实施定期备份策略,确保数据的可恢复性

     - 测试备份文件的完整性,确保在需要时能够快速准确地恢复数据

     - 在进行重大数据库操作前,执行快照或全量备份,以防不测

     4.用户权限管理: -精细划分用户权限,确保每个用户仅拥有完成其任务所需的最小权限集

     - 定期审查用户权限,及时撤销离职员工或不再需要的权限

     - 实施访问审计,记录并监控用户行为,预防内部威胁

     5.合规性与审计: - 确保数据库操作符合行业标准和法律法规要求,如GDPR、HIPAA等

     -保留操作日志,以便在必要时进行合规性审计或调查

     四、MySQL超级管理员在实际应用中的重要性 在实际应用中,MySQL超级管理员的角色远不止于技术层面

    它直接关系到企业的数据安全、业务连续性和合规性

    例如,在电子商务平台上,数据库存储着用户信息、交易记录等敏感数据,一旦数据库遭受攻击或数据泄露,将对企业的信誉和用户信任造成不可估量的损害

    此时,“root”账户的安全管理就显得尤为重要,通过严格的访问控制和定期的安全审计,可以有效降低此类风险

     此外,随着大数据和人工智能技术的兴起,数据库作为数据湖或数据仓库的基础,其性能和可扩展性成为制约业务发展的关键因素

    超级管理员通过持续优化数据库配置、引入分区表、读写分离等技术手段,可以显著提升数据处理能力,支撑企业业务的快速增长

     在合规性方面,随着全球范围内对数据保护的法律法规日益严格,如欧盟的GDPR、美国的CCPA等,企业需确保数据库的操作符合这些规定

    超级管理员需定期审查数据库操作日志,实施数据加密和匿名化处理,以确保数据的合法合规使用

     五、结语 综上所述,MySQL数据库的超级管理员“root”不仅是技术操作的核心,更是企业数据安全、业务连续性和合规性的守护者

    通过科学的管理策略、严格的安全措施和持续的优化实践,可以充分发挥“root”账户的强大功能,为企业的数字化转型提供坚实的数据支撑

    因此,无论是对于数据库管理员、开发人员还是企业决策者而言,深入理解并妥善管理MySQL超级管理员账户,都是提升信息系统整体效能、保障业务稳健发展的关键所在

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道